I know that Toyota has used the red stuff at least as far back as 1978,
although I do not remember if it was billed as long life coolant back then.
One of the problems with mixing the green stuff with the red stuff is that
the coolant ends up looking rusty, making it difficult to tell if it is in
fact rusty. The red stuff works really well, and that is the only stuff I
use in Toyotas. The cooling system in our 10 year old Avalon still looks
new.
